Migration Health Research Area/Expertise
My current research work, as part of my dissertation project, looks at 'maternal health and child malnutrition among migrant households engaged in construction work: Experiences, household challenges, policy gaps’. The data for this mixed-methods project was collected across various construction sites in the city of Ahmedabad, located in the state of Gujarat, western India. The study concentrates on the urban health and nutritional experiences of temporary migrants working and living on construction sites. It uses a mixed-methods approach to study anthropometric measurements, and qualitatively understand the daily challenges migrant families encounter in fulfilling the nutritional needs of their children and accessing maternal health care while living in the city. It also examines various policies and interventions for migrant families and investigates if they are able to access the same in the city.
